8:45 - 9:00 U.S. Tunisia Community College Development Partnership (Overview)
The long-term outcome of this project is the relationship-building across our two
nations and the many mutually beneficial relationships that will be developed
between Tunisian and U.S institutions, which can lead to continuing cultural andeducational exchange opportunities. It is expected Kirkwood Community College,
Iowa State University, ISET-Sfax and Amideast that this project will provide a
sustainable impact on educational exchange and workforce development. Project
sponsor, U.S. Embassy Tunis.
Presenters: John Henik & Wafa Thabet Mezghani.

2. The Role of Workforce Partnerships within Technical Education
Presenter: Dr Kim (Johnson) Becicka
Topic: Benefits to Programs, Curriculum, and Resources
This topic will discuss the numerous benefits that technical education institutes gain through
the relationships with employer partners including program and curriculum supports, skills
and competency data, leverage financial and in-kind resources, and leveraging studentexperiences. Kirkwood successful collaborations will be spotlighted.

Topic: What is the Value? Employers Interest in Educational Partnerships
This topic will discuss the value industry and employer partners gain through these
partnerships including workforce pipeline development, productivity enhancements,
resources for incumbent workers, and employee retention. Iowa employers will share their
views on how they work with Kirkwood Community College and what is most important for
educational institutions to implement to ensure students are prepared for the workforce.
Iowa Employer Interviews.
Group Project: Conduct a focus group to learn gain an understanding of the
workforce challenges, skills, and needs of the industrial base.
Topic: Tools and Techniques when providing Employer Services
A description of tools and techniques that can be utilized to gain employer commitment and
understand the countrys workforce needs to build and expand education programs will be
shared. A how to get started guide will also be discussed.
